So C-Webb and Vlade are in, Peja and Bibby are out. That's two up, two down (I'm going to hear that a lot during Giants games this year), and we move on to Geoff Petrie and Rick Adelman. No numbers to retire, but do we hoist a jersey for either of these gentlemen?

GP's poll below, Adelman to follow -

The Petrie and Adelman questions are beyond ridiculous to me.  Besides the obvious question (what exactly do you retire?), I think that the only way you hoist banners for non-players is if they bring you championships.  Even then, I still think it's silly, but without some rings, it's downright ridiculous.  The only people in these polls who should be retired are C-Webb (because he was the best), Divac (because he was the most beloved), and Gary Gerould (because he's old-school Sacramento).  Anyone else is just grasping at straws.  I hate to bring it up, but we DID NOT win a championship with this group.  We got to the Western Conference Finals...once...and lost!  If we had won a championship, then by God, hang the whole bunch in the rafters.  Hang Lawrence freakin' Funderburke in the rafters.  But it never happened.  One unsuccessful appearance in the Western Conference Finals is as far as the T-Wolves got...so should Kevin McHale be retired by Minnesota as a GM?  Ludicrous.

There's a precedent...
The Rockets recently retired former GM Carroll Dawson's "jersey" on the rafters. They didn't give him a number, just the initials "CD".
